The new children’s hospital. Where is it? It has been 10 years of promise after promise, with nothing to show, not even a shovel of sod turned.

Children’s hospital project should not suffer because of politics

Children’s health has worsened, or they have died, waiting for a better hospital in which to get healed or have their short lives prolonged. There is no excuse.

Just one tenth of the yearly interest paid on the country’s banking debt would pay for a first class children’s hospital. To the politicians out there, I say ‘make it so’.
